Putin threatens to seize Western ships over sanctions on Russian cargoes

Several European companies have stopped ships carrying Russian oil in violation of European sanctions.

New sanctions adopted last month allow EU countries to sell oil - a major source of income for Russia - or other cargo seized from the ships.

Putin has called the measures “piracy.”

"We will be forced to respond in kind," Putin said aboard a cruiser off Sakhalin Island, where the Russian navy was conducting military exercises.

Moscow will act “wherever we ourselves deem it necessary and appropriate - anywhere,” he added.

Swedish court documents seen by AFP earlier in August showed that Stockholm will hand over a seized Russian ship to Kyiv, suspected of transporting grain from occupied Ukraine.
